ActionScript 3.0 :: How Does A Flex App Render Images In Order
Jul 14, 2009
Coming from a pure programming background where I have a render() and which image is drawn over which, is based on in the order of the drawn function of the image being called.
But after trying out Flex, I notice that Flex allows images to be created & drawn in the MXML file using the <image> tag and that I can also create and draw images in a AS class file link to that MXML file.
But it seems like any images created in the MXML file are drawn over the images created and drawn in my AS class file.
Is there a way to specify the draw order of the images?
I have a series of equirectangular images. I'd like to display them in a custom Flash player so that the user could see the spherical nature of the images, and "look up", "look down", "look left/right" (or pan, zoom, etc). (Note that I have a long series of images, so the library must allow for dynamic loading of the images themselves, rather than having the images "baked" into the SWF player.)
What is the best library to manage the display of the equirectangular images in Flash? By "best", I mean the most mature, most reliable, most robust, and fastest performing.[URL]...
This is a code that open a XML file, containing a small list of images, and place them as thumbs on the page.It kinda work now, but the funny thing is, the order of the thumbs is totally scrambled compared to the xml list, and I can't just see why!It has something to do whith when the loaders gets transfered via addEventListener to the placePics function, more than that I cant find out!There may be the better way to put up this code. I just feel putting it up in two nested addEventListeners like this is not the best of practice. But I see no other way here.
package { import flash.display.*; import flash.events.*; import flash.net.*; public class thumbHolder extends MovieClip { var xmlRequest:URLRequest; var
I noticed something after executing my slideshow. The images aren't showing in the order they are in the XML (and that MUST be in order).[code]The problem resides in the fact that Event.COMPLETE when loading images add probably images in the order they are LOADED and not LOADING. Is there a method which will make them add in the order they are called?
I have an image gallery of 6 images on a frame of my timeline. what I want to happen is instead of all images trying to load up at the same time when at that point in the timeline I want the 1st image to process and load then move on to the 2nd image here is how I am loading those images.
location1.loadMovie ("image1.jpg"); location2.loadMovie ("image2.jpg"); location3.loadMovie (image3.jpg"); and so on.
can I edit this code somehow so that the 2nd through 6th images do not load until image 1st is fully loaded and so on.
I have a problem with loading images. The images are loading random wise whats the problem with the code.When i trace the url its displaying randomwise.
ActionScript Code: private function createContainer():void { for (var i:Number = 1; i<=myXML.images.length(); i++) {
I had created a flash which load several images and display it using loadMovieClip(). I need the images to load in a specific order according to the information retrieve from a xml file. However, my scripts only works well if it was tested in my local computer. In online environment, the images seems to load in a random sequence. so that the images loads according to the xml order?
Below is my scripts:
var myShowXML = new XML(); myShowXML.ignoreWhite = true; myShowXML.load("galleryxml.xml");
I'm having a problem with my images not showing up in the correct order. package { import flash.display.*; import flash.events.*; import flash.text.*; import flash.net.*; [Code] .....
I'm new to AS3 and have been fighting and searching for a solution to this problem for a week now, and I'm VERY close I crated a MC holding of a series of images (about 50) and I jump around in it using plenty AS3 scripts (most of which I don't fully understand yet, but I'm working on that to I had to find a way to "rewind" (= play backwards) the MC. Since there is a stop(); command in almost every frame, prevFrame does not work and if I put that in a loop, it goes WAY to fast (but worked).. So I could think of only one way.Create a new (reverserd) MC with the same image sequence ald reverse it manually and play that one. This all works fine (very proud of it ).
Now my question: To get this to work for multiple image sequences, I have to load all images twice (once in MC_1 and again in MC_2 and select them and reverse them). Not a big one, unless you want to create MANY of those SWF's.
I'm loading some images within a gallery but I have a trouble.. They appear backwards.. the last one on the xml is the first one shown.. I guess the problem is caused by onLoadInit.. which resizes each images and then place it on stage.. if i make a trace of "i" inside onLoadInit, always give me the last number of "i" (eg. "28"... 28 times)
I'm building a an multimage gallery. Almost everything is working well but a malignant fate that is making the images load in a shuffled random order. Everytime that I click each gallery button it gives a new sequence. If I was a poet I would say that it has no order just like the unpredictable chaos of a party in a drunk anarchist's whorehouse. (and if I was a poet I would not write what I wrote. Whatever!) The array that store the images URLs is showing a proper order. So it makes me think that the problem is on the onClickButton function, but I'm not sure.
I have a movie on stage that acts as a button using the code. person_mc.buttonMode = true;
I load an image onto the stage from my library using addChild(holiday);
What happens is that the person_mc button I have on stage will not function anymore, because I am presuming it is underneath the holiday pic when I loaded it using addChild.
How do I load the holiday pic, so that it is underneath the person_mc?
I know I could do what I did with holiday using addChild for the person_mc, but I do not want to do it that way.
I have an FLA with a section in it where I need to swap between images (one over the other and so on, which I have done using swap depth) what I want to know is if there is a way to make the transition from one pic to the other smoother by using alpha from 100% to zero, thus revealing the picture beneath.
I purchases a ac2 slide show which makes the images appear in random order when browser is refreshed. Is there a solution to this? I've provided the code below also attched the .fla file.
I purchases a ac2 slide show which makes the images appear in random order when browser is refreshed. Is there a solution to this? I've provided the code below also attched the .fla file.
I just started working with AS3 and want to make my personal website with images in background. Now, I'm having one image... but I want to have more images in random order. I know I should use Math.random, but no progress
Access of undefined property _id. Access of undefined property _id. Access of undefined property listLoader. Access of undefined property stImage.
Here is my code: XML.ignoreComments = false; XML.ignoreProcessingInstructions = false; var _xml:XML; var _xmlLdr:URLLoader = new URLLoader( new URLRequest("dat/xml/bg.xml") ); listLoader.addEventListener(Event.COMPLETE, gotList); [Code] .....
I do have a set of images (lets say 1,2,3,4 and 5) in an html page. what I want is once the html page is reloaded, the order of the sliding should change randomly (from 1,2,3,4 and 5) to (4,5,3,4,5...)for example.
I load data from xml and want a list of thumbnails with text to be lined up. A handful of text-attributes to the xml-rows, including a src-attribute, which links to an image, goes through as wanted - text is shown, and images are shown. The image order, however, varies when I have more than two rows and is completely wrong. The text-attribute-order to each thumbnail remains perfect in all scenarios.The images bitmapData is taken etc., and the images are scaled to a proper thumbnail size. This might be where something goes wrong?
ActionScript Code: function xmlLoaded(e:Event):void {
My Flex chart has code that creates a legend from each data series. Currently, I have the drawLegend function execute when a button is clicked.
I am trying to get the legend to draw automatically but I am having trouble determining when to call the drawLegend function. Users click on an 'Update' button which retrieves data. I want the legend to get created after this, without the users having to click on another button.
I have put my drawLegend function in several places (ResultHandler, afterEffectEnd(for chart animation, etc.) and nothing works.
Sometime after the series has been added to the chart and after the series animation ends, the legend can be added.
How can I trap this point in time and call my function?
Below is the code I used to create the legend. Note that even though the code processes each series, I noticed that the Fill color is null if it is called too early.
private function drawLegend(event:Event):void { clearLegend(); // Use a counter for the series.
I have created a custom ComboCheck which extends the spark DropDownList that is a DropDownList of checkboxes. Inside of my itemRenderer I have the code:
[Bindable]override public function set data (value:Object):void { if (value!=null) { _data = value;
[Code].....
This will also not cause the dropdownlist to reset to scrollPosition 0
I know this question was asked before, but none of the solutions work properly. How do I render a basic html in flex 4 without an iframe? I saw textarea renders some weird format that would suffice if it would work. For example I wan't to add an image like this
[Code]...
then 1. I press enter 2. I add the image again like above, I get the img tag inserted 10 times or so; which is weird (but not funny at all). All things being equal, html is a much normal approach, is there a basic renderer for flex 4 that works ok?
How do I render a basic html in flex 4 without an iframe? I saw textarea renders some weird format that would suffice if it would work.For example I wan't to add an image like this
text_area.htmlText += "<img src='...' />";
then 1. I press enter 2. I add the image again like above, I get the img tag inserted 10 times or so; which is weird (but not funny at all). All things being equal, html is a much normal approach, is there a basic renderer for flex 4 that works ok?
I have a custom ActionScript component that I'm using in a Flex application (Flex 3.3, ActionScript 3). This component contains an Image control whose visibility is set dynamically based on a property of the data element provided to the component. The problem is that even when I set the image to be visible, it will not render onscreen. Is there something specific I need to do in order for the image to render? Snippets of relevant code below:
override public function set data( value:Object ):void { _data = value; if( _data ) { if( _myImg ) { _myImg.source = someImageClass; [Code] .....
When I try to access the hidden TABs of my tab navigator control in action script, it returns a null error. But it works OK if I just activate the control in the user interface once. Obviously the control is not created until I use it. How do I make all the tabs automatically created by default ?